A survey of 500 Australians from all across the country has identified an area of healthcare where Australians are not looking after themselves.
The findings identified a common trend amongst participants who were not aware of the services a podiatrist offered, despite experiencing pain in their lower legs and feet.
“It’s a common perception for people to think we just clip toenails and provide routine foot care for the elderly, but a podiatrist actually provides a range of medical assessments, procedures and services from the knee down from toddler years onwards,” said My FootDr Podiatrist and CEO Darren Stewart.
